Advantages of High-Performance Cooler & Freezer Doors

Cooler & freezer doors offer fast temperature stabilization, superior insulation, and safety features for efficient, reliable cold storage.

1. Temperature Control & Energy Efficiency

  • Rapid Operation: High-speed opening and closing minimize air exchange, maintaining consistent internal temperatures and reducing energy consumption.
  • Insulated Curtains: Doors feature insulated curtains with composite layered construction, enhancing thermal resistance and minimizing temperature loss.

2. Durability & Reliability

  • Robust Construction: Built with galvanized or stainless steel components, our doors withstand the rigors of cold storage environments, ensuring long-term performance.
  • Flexible Design: The absence of stiffeners combined with a flexible curtain that molds itself enhances user safety and reduces maintenance needs.

3. Safety Features

  • Break-Away System: Equipped with a break-away and automatic repair system, the door reintroduces itself automatically after a crash, reducing production downtime and maintenance.
  • User Protection: The flexible curtain design enhances user safety by reducing the risk of injury during operation.

Our Cooler & Freezer Door Options

We offer high-speed and insulated door models for fast access, energy efficiency, and durability in cold storage.

High-Speed Freezer Doors

  • Features:
    • Opening Speed: Up to 2.4 m/s, facilitating efficient traffic flow and minimizing temperature variations.
    • Direct Door Drive System: Unique direct drive system eliminates the need for weighted bottom bars or tension systems, enhancing reliability.
    • Heated Components: Heating cables in side columns and motors prevent ice formation, ensuring consistent operation.
  • Specifications:
    • Maximum Size: Suitable for openings up to 4000 mm in width and 5500 mm in height.
    • Material: Galvanized steel construction with an option for stainless steel 304, providing durability and corrosion resistance.
    • Applications: Ideal for medium-sized freezer environments requiring high-speed operation and reliable temperature control.

Insulated Fabric Freezer Doors

  • Features:
    • Composite Curtain: Insulated curtain with 22-ounce reinforced vinyl exterior layers, dual reflective foil layers, and sealed air bubble insulation, maintaining flexibility in extreme temperatures down to -22°F.
    • Soft Bottom Edge: A heated soft bottom edge releases upon accidental impact and assists proper sealing on uneven floors, enhancing safety and efficiency.
    • Variable Frequency Drive: High-speed operator with variable frequency drive provides fast, quiet, and reliable operation, reducing energy costs.
  • Specifications:
    • Maximum Size: Suitable for applications up to 13 feet wide and 18.5 feet high.
    • Opening Speed: Up to 95 inches per second, minimizing temperature loss during operation.
    • Applications: Suitable for cold rooms, chill rooms, and freezers requiring high-cycle interior door openings.

Service & Maintenance Requirements

Regular maintenance ensures the longevity and optimal performance of cooler and freezer doors:

1. Routine Inspections

Regular checks for alignment, wear, and component functionality help identify and address issues early.

2. Component Maintenance

Lubrication and inspection of moving parts, heating elements, and safety features ensure reliable operation.

3. Cleaning

Regular cleaning prevents ice build-up and maintains the efficiency of seals and insulating components.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the difference between commercial and residential sectional overhead doors?

Commercial sectional doors are built for higher cycle counts (often 10,000+ cycles/year), heavier steel gauges, wider spans, and industrial environments. They're engineered for forklift clearance, insulation requirements, and continuous operation — very different from residential doors.

How often should commercial sectional overhead doors be serviced?

Annual preventive maintenance is the minimum. High-traffic facilities running 50+ cycles per day should schedule semi-annual PM. Regular service catches spring fatigue, cable wear, and weatherseal deterioration before they cause a failure or safety incident.

How long does installation take?

Most commercial sectional door installations take 1–2 days. Larger openings, custom panel configurations, or insulation upgrades may take 2–3 days. Wilcox works around your operation to minimize disruption.

What insulation values are available?

We offer insulated panels from R-6.5 up to R-25.7 depending on the application. Cold storage, food processing, and pharmaceutical facilities typically require higher R-values. We specify the right insulation level for your temperature requirements.
